Registered Nurse / RN , Hospice at AccentCare, Inc. summary: A Registered Nurse (RN) in Hospice provides compassionate, patient-centered care to terminally ill patients in the Greater Huntsville Area, supporting both patients and their families. Responsibilities include case management, health monitoring, and coordinating care in a home or hospice setting. The role requires licensure as an RN, CPR certification, and the ability to travel between locations, offering a rewarding career with competitive benefits and professional development opportunities. Graduate from an approved school of professional nursing and currently licensed to practice as a registered nurse in the state of agency operation. One (1) year experience as a RN. Required Certifications and Licensures: Licensed to practice as a registered nurse in the state of agency operation. Must possess and maintain valid CPR certification while employed in a clinical role. Must be a licensed driver with an automobile that is insured in accordance with state and/or organization requirements and is in good working order. Ability to travel to all business locations.
